Social Enterprise
Travellers Aid offers customer care and travel assistance services to businesses and government agencies operating in the public transport and events sector. We assist older people and people with who live with disabilities. We offer connection assistance using motorised buggies and e-bike trikes; personal guidance assistance; travel companions; disability awareness training for your staff and mobility equipment hire at events.
